A Massachusetts man is suing fast-food chain Burger King after he allegedly bit into a metal needle in the middle of his Double Whopper.

Oscar Chaves' ordeal allegedly began when the New Bedford man dropped into the Burger King around the corner from his house for dinner with his son-in-law, news.com.au reports.

"I start to eat. I get about two bites and the third bite I feel something go through my throat," Mr Chaves said.

"I say, ‘Steve, something go through my throat.’ He says, ‘could be a piece of lettuce, you know how they make it.’ I say, ‘yeah, but it hurt so much."

Chaves was rushed to hospital where doctors removed a 5-cm needle from his tongue.

X-rays revealed damage to his esophagus and metal in his stomach.

Chaves said he missed days of work. His face was swollen for eight weeks, and he had to undergo testing for up to six months afterward.

“You get scared, you know, for the last six months I was really scared,” said Chaves.

After the incident, Chaves said he called Burger King to ask them to pay more than US$15,000 ($16,900) in medical bills, he was told someone would get back to him in two days. That was more than a year ago, and he is still waiting.

In a letter dated December 30th, Burger King apologised for the experience, and asked for the needle back, but Chaves referred them to his lawyer.

Chaves said he declined an offer from their insurance agency AIG for a $5000 ($5600) settlement.

He said the experience has put him off fast food for good.
